About Kingston
"Well hello there! My name is Kingston.
I am currently in FOSTER CARE.
I'm a chilled out, lazy man. When I'm used to my human(s), I'll be your best friend! I'll be very clingy and will love spending time with you! I might take a few days or a week or so to get used to you before I show my true personality.
When I am at the shelter, I am very passionate about ripping up bags and boxes but I'm smart enough not to destroy my bed. I love playing with toys (especially soft toys) and I make sure I preserve them for a long time. I also love to be scratched under my chin and will fall asleep in your hands.
I walk well on the lead, love going for walks (not runs) and I can shake hands like a gentleman.
I love to have my belly scratched scratched and will 'ask' you to keep going with my paw if you stop! I'm happy to be with my humans and also fine to be left alone. And of course I am toilet-trained in my foster home!
As a cheeky boy, I sometimes hide my treats around the home for my humans to find later. Some of my favourite 'hiding spots' are in pot plants and on the side of the couch.
I am looking for a forever home with an experienced dog owner who has previously owned dogs of my size. When I meet new people, sometimes I get a bit scared and I 'freeze'. My new parent(s) will need to recognise this and know not to pat me if I am scared and make sure other people follow this rule.
